[QUOTE="angus-5024, post: 484206, member: 10306"] I do agree with the other fellas on here when they say that there is no NEED to move up, but theres no reason not to have a .30 cal too. For your parmeters the 300 WSM would be my choice. you can use a shorter barrel and it is widely available in factory rifles and ammo. for your budget I would go with a Tikka T3 lite or the winchester M70 Extreme Weather. You get a much better stock on the M70, but no detachable mag. If it was me I would get the M70. [/QUOTE]
